Tray.io is a unified integration platform (iPaaS) created by the company of the same name, which uses artificial intelligence to automate workflows and simplify connections between heterogeneous systems. Its core value lies in providing a flexible and powerful tool that enables both technical and business users to build complex action chains (workflows) without requiring deep programming knowledge, thereby accelerating digital transformation and enhancing operational efficiency.

Key features: the platform offers a visual workflow designer with a drag-and-drop interface for creating complex integrations. It includes an AI assistant that helps generate and describe automation logic. The system provides pre-built connectors for thousands of popular cloud and on-premise applications, ranging from CRM and marketing tools to databases. Advanced data processing functions are also available, including transformation, logic branching, and error handling, enabling the construction of reliable and fault-tolerant processes.

A distinctive feature of Tray.io is its versatility and scalability, suitable for both simple automations and enterprise integrations. Technically, it is a cloud platform that also supports hybrid scenarios with on-premise systems via special agents. It provides detailed logging, real-time monitoring, and debugging tools, which are critically important for supporting complex processes. The platform actively develops its ecosystem, allowing integration of both ready-made SaaS solutions and custom APIs, making it a central hub for managing a company's entire IT infrastructure.

Ideal for development teams, integration engineers, as well as business analysts and department heads in medium and large companies seeking to automate routine tasks. Typical use cases include sales and marketing process automation (e.g., lead synchronization between CRM and marketing platforms), customer support automation, data orchestration between various storage systems, and creating complex business processes spanning multiple departments. The tool is particularly valuable in situations requiring flexibility and rapid integration deployment without constant developer involvement.
